Аннотация
The structure and the functionality of a device for low-frequency ultrasound therapy are described. The device provides different modes of exposure to ultrasound in the range of 20-100 kHz; the ultrasound intensity is ≤1.0 W/cm2. Clinical tests demonstrated high clinical and economical efficacy of the device for low-frequency ultrasound therapy.
